Jute is one of the cheapest pure fibers; it is a soft vegetable fiber that can be spun into threads that are not only robust but also very course. In terms of popularity it comes second to cotton in expense and how popular it is, but no doubt it's popularity will increase as more people are introduced to this fine fiber. With the increase in the price of fuel, airlines are doing what they can to stay afloat. As a way to compensate for the high cost of fuel, airlines have opted to increase the price of airfare. Along with the increase of the price of an airline ticket, airlines are opting to charge additional and somewhat hidden fees for standard and optional services.
